Mosquitos from gutters.
Mosquitoes love open style gutters clogged with water wet leaves and other debris.
Most of the mosquitoes that breed around the home require stagnant water rich in decomposing organic material.
In fact a significant percentage of mosquitoes in your neighborhood are bred right at home in your wet rain gutters.
Which means that places like your gutters where you overlook small puddles of standing water are the best places for mosquitoes to breed undisturbed.

New research shows that mosquitoes can also successfully lay eggs right next to standing water.
Clean gutters eliminate standing water which means mosquitoes don t have the water they need for their larvae to grow.
This means if you do not clean your gutters out or if you have a leak and water is pooling in your yard it is a prime area for mosquitoes to breed.
